1、關閉selinux功能
[root@localhost httpd24]#
2、關閉防火牆
[root@localhost httpd24]# systemctl disable firewalld
安裝環境的開發工具
[root@localhost httpd24]# yum grouplist #查詢
[root@localhost httpd24]# yum groupinstall "development tools" #安裝
1、檢視有沒有安裝過http
[root@localhost ~]# rpm -qa "http*"
3、檢視幫助文件remade和install
[root@localhost httpd-2.4.27]# cat readme
4、進行編譯安裝
如果編譯過程中報錯,安裝相應的包即可。此過程聲稱makefile.in檔案
5、自建命令路徑
6、檢視是否成功:
7、修改man的路徑
8、開啟服務
[root@localhost httpd24]# apachectl
9、檢視服務相應的埠號是否開啟
[root@localhost httpd24]# ss -tnl
listen 0 128 :::80 :::*
10、在網頁輸入位址檢視是否成功
如果頁面出現it work!字樣,表明安裝成功。
linux 原始碼編譯安裝
tar.gz tar.bz2 的是源 包,需要編譯之後才能安裝,在編譯過程中你可以指定各種引數以適應你的系統需求,比如安裝位置,優化引數,要哪些功能不要哪些功能等等。這類源 包需要解壓後 tar.gz 的用tar zxvf 解壓,tar.bz2 的用tar jxvf 解壓 進入解壓目錄,一般都有乙個...
linux原始碼編譯安裝redis
系統環境 ubuntu 14.04.1 lts x64 tar xvf redis 3.0.0 rc1.tar.gz c usr local 進入到 usr local redis 3.0.0 rc1 目錄,執行 make 修改daemonize 改為 yes 使其能在後台執行服務 bind 改為 ...
Linux原始碼的編譯安裝
1 檢查編譯器是否安裝 gcc version 2 解壓原始碼包 tar xzf nginx 1.8.1.tar.gz 3 進入解壓好的原始碼目錄 cd nginx 1.8.1.tar.gz 4 執行configure檔案,設定和檢查編譯引數 configure prefix usr local n...